CVE-2026-66712: CWE-862 Missing Authorization in wp.insider Simple Membership
Unauthenticated Broken Access Control in Simple Membership <= 4.7.8 versions.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
This vulnerability (CVE-2026-66712) in Simple Membership plugin versions <= 4.7.8 is classified as CWE-862 (Missing Authorization). It allows unauthenticated attackers to bypass access controls, potentially leading to unauthorized actions that impact the integrity of the system. The CVSS 3.1 base score is 7.5, reflecting high severity with network attack vector, low attack complexity, no privileges required, no user interaction, and impact limited to integrity.
Potential Impact
The vulnerability enables unauthenticated attackers to bypass authorization controls, which can lead to unauthorized modification or manipulation of data or functionality within the affected plugin. Confidentiality and availability are not impacted according to the CVSS vector, but integrity is fully compromised.
